The Hour We Have Been Given
This anniversary is more than celebration. It is a moment to rededicate ourselves to the principles that gave birth to this land of liberty.
As President George Washington warned in his Farewell Address:
“Of all the dispositions and habits which lead to political prosperity, religion and morality are indispensable supports. In vain would that man claim the tribute of patriotism who should labor to subvert these great pillars of human happiness, these firmest props of the duties of men and citizens.”
The strength of a nation rests not only in its institutions, but in the character of its people. This hour of prayer is an act of stewardship — for our generation and for those to come.
